Global Commercial Status of T91 Material

In the modern industrial landscape, the T91 material specification (9Cr-1Mo-V-Nb) represents a pinnacle of metallurgical engineering, designed specifically to withstand the extreme pressures and temperatures of next-generation power plants. As global energy demands shift toward higher efficiency and lower carbon footprints, the role of T91 manufacturers and factories in China has become increasingly critical. T91 is a ferritic-martensitic alloy steel that offers superior creep strength, oxidation resistance, and thermal fatigue properties compared to traditional stainless or low-alloy steels.

Currently, the global T91 market is driven by the construction of Supercritical (SC) and Ultra-Supercritical (USC) power plants. These facilities operate at temperatures exceeding 600°C, where standard carbon steel would fail rapidly. China, having the world's largest fleet of high-efficiency coal-fired power plants, has developed an unparalleled industrial ecosystem for T91 production, ensuring that global procurement managers can source materials that meet the strictest ASTM A213 or ASTM A335 standards at competitive prices.

High-Precision T91 Fabrication

As a leading China T91 material specification factory, our production lines utilize cold-drawing and hot-rolling techniques optimized for grain structure refinement. T91 steel requires precise heat treatment—specifically normalizing at 1040°C to 1080°C and tempering at 730°C to 780°C—to achieve its signature martensitic structure. Our facility ensures every millimeter of the pipe is inspected using ultrasonic and eddy current testing.

Localized Application Scenarios

The versatility of T91 allows it to be used in diverse localized scenarios across different continents:

1. Middle East Oil & Gas: Used in heat recovery steam generators (HRSG) within desalination plants where high-pressure steam is a byproduct of power generation. The T91 material specification ensures long-term reliability in saline environments when properly insulated.

2. European Green Energy Transition: While moving toward biomass, European factories utilize T91 for superheater elements because of its ability to handle the corrosive flue gases produced by burning organic matter at high temperatures.

3. Southeast Asian Industrialization: Countries like Vietnam and Indonesia are building heavy industrial zones. T91 is the preferred material for main steam piping in these new captive power plants due to its weight-saving properties (thinner walls than T22 steel for the same pressure).

Strategic Procurement Needs

When global buyers look for T91 manufacturers in China, they are not just looking for a product; they are looking for risk mitigation. Procurement needs have shifted towards:

Full Traceability: Every batch of T91 must have a 3.1 or 3.2 Material Test Certificate (MTC) showing the exact chemical composition of Vanadium and Niobium, which are the key to its strength.

Custom Dimensions: Many older power plants undergoing rehabilitation require custom outer diameters and wall thicknesses that are no longer standard. Our factory excels in small-batch custom production for the MRO (Maintenance, Repair, and Operations) market.

Technical Excellence in T91 Production

Our T91 material specification factory focuses on the delicate balance of the chemical matrix. The addition of Nitrogen (N), Aluminium (Al), and Delta Ferrite control is paramount. Excessive Delta Ferrite can significantly reduce the impact toughness of T91. Through our vacuum induction melting (VIM) and electroslag remelting (ESR) processes, we maintain Delta Ferrite levels below 3%, significantly exceeding standard market requirements.

Furthermore, we understand the welding challenges associated with T91. As an expert factory, we provide detailed pre-heating and post-weld heat treatment (PWHT) guidelines to our clients, ensuring that the entire pipeline system maintains structural integrity.
